Change Healthcare: Principal Software Engineer

Principal Software Engineer Overview of PositionChange Healthcare (CHC) is looking for a Principal Software Engineer in the payments organization to be a technical leader for our new React and Node based NextGen Payments.Change Healthcare engineering team is architecting a cloud-based payments platform in emerging technologies.

As a principal engineer, you will contribute in a multitude of way own large sections of our codebase, drive strategic technical improvements, create sweeping improvements in stability, performance and scalability across business-critical systems.

As an experienced tech leader, you will consistently be able to reduce product complexity, eliminate single point of failures, simplify codebase and processes to get more done with less work.

This role would require you to work at a cross-engineering scope and mentor the engineering team to develop, build, and scale the payments platform at large volumes.

As a broader team impact, you will anticipate technical issues, come up with larger ideas particularly on reliability and scalability, and advocate them convincingly.

Were looking for you if youre comfortable working in a collaborative environment where everyone takes responsibility for success in every aspect of our products delivery.

We build incrementally, deliver by validation, and enable through a culture of DevOps.

Youll have a passion for the highest quality results, continuously looking to improve outcomes by enhancing processes and highlighting opportunities.

Youll work in collaboration with limited supervision, adopting Scrum and Agile process to prioritize, pick up, and complete work.

Youll share ideas and team up to deliver new and creative ways to solve problems.

What will be my duties and responsibilities in this job?Plan, design, develop and test software systems or applications for software enhancements and new products including cloud-based (AWS) and/or internet-related toolsDecompose success criteria and architectural/design requirements into well-defined, executable storiesBuild defined epics and stories into releasable features and functionsDeliver well-documented code, features, and functions with built-in unit testsProvide on-going maintenance, support, and enhancement in existing systems and platformsProvide continuous feedback, identify process improvement opportunities, openly communicate and collaborate to enhance team capabilitiesInvestigate, identify, and resolve defects and performance problemsUtilize skills to contribute to development of company objectives and principles and to achieve goals in creative and effective waysExercise independent judgment in methods, techniques and evaluation criteria for obtaining resultsCreates formal networks involving coordination among groups.Acts independently to determine methods and procedures on new or special assignments.Proactively work with and oversee work of junior engineers to ensure individual components being worked on as part of a larger system will work together properlyWhat are the requirements needed for this position?10+ years’ general programming experience, including high-level languages such as (but not limited to) C#, Java, JavaScript, Scala, Kotlin, etc.3+ years’ experience back-end development in Node JSExperience in Scrum / Agile development methodologiesCloud experience, preferably AWSExperience designing and building event-driven architectures, message-based architecturesExperience with test-driven development, building test plans, unit tests, and automated testing frameworksExperience building reusable minimal-function components, microservices, and librariesAbility to solve problems under time constraintsStrong verbal and written communication skills including presentation skillsStrong conflict resolution and negotiation skillsWorks well in a matrixed cross-functional environment and a builder of professional relationshipsAbility to be creative with a growth mindset in problem-solvingWillingness to learn and pivot quickly on technologies and design approachesWrites clear, concise, and reusable codeExperience writing MySQL queries and interfacing with databases through codeWhat other skills/experience would be helpful to have?Experience with AWS ecosystem (I.E., Lambda functions, S3, step functions, ALB, RDS)Experience with generating and working with PDF files at a low levelFamiliarity with the image cash letter (ICL) file formatGeneral experience in the health care industryWhat are the working conditions and physical requirements of this job?General office demands.Be able to participate in virtual meetings that will require a flexible schedule to at times participate in different time zones for team and vendor meetings.

Meetings will be in Pacific Time Zone but occasionally put time aside for communication to employees in APAC.

#li-remote Join our team today where we are creating a better coordinated, increasingly collaborative, and more efficient healthcare system!

Colorado Residents Only: The base pay range for Colorado residents is $126,445.00 $259,665.00 plus any relevant incentive pay programs that may be aligned to the role.

Pay is based on several factors including but not limited to education, work experience, certifications, etc.

In addition to your base pay, Change Healthcare offers the following benefits for this position, subject to applicable eligibility requirements: Health, dental and vision plans; wellness program; health savings account; flexible spending accounts; 401(k) retirement plan; life insurance; short-term and long-term disability insurance; Employee Assistance Program; PTO; tuition reimbursement; and employee-paid critical illness and accident insurance.

COVID Mandate As a federal contractor, Change Healthcare is adhering to the Executive Order which mandates vaccination.

As such, we are requiring all U.S.

new hires and employees to show proof of being fully vaccinated for COVID-19 or receive an approved accommodation by their date of hire, as a condition of employment.

As we continue to navigate the ever-changing COVID-19 pandemic, we remain committed to doing our part to ensure the health, safety, and well-being of our team members and our communities.

Proof of vaccination or accommodations requests will be collected once an offer is accepted with Change Healthcare.

All accommodation requests will be carefully considered but are not guaranteed to be approved.

Equal Opportunity/Affirmative Action Statement Change Healthcare is an equal opportunity employer.

All qualified applicants will receive consideration for employment without regard to race, color, religion, age, sex, sexual orientation, gender identity, genetic information, national origin, disability, or veteran status.

To read more about employment discrimination protections under federal law, read EEO is the Law at https://www.Eeoc.Gov/employers/eeo-law-poster and the supplemental information at https://www.Dol.Gov/ofccp/regs/compliance/posters/pdf/OFCCP_EEO_Supplement_Final_JRF_QA_508c.Pdf.

If you need a reasonable accommodation to assist with your application for employment, please contact us by sending an email to applyaccommodations@changehealthcare.comwith ” Applicant requesting reasonable accommodation” as the subject.

Resumesor CVs submitted to this email box will not be accepted.

Click here https://www.Dol.Gov/ofccp/pdf/pay-transp_%20English_formattedESQA508c.Pdfto view our pay transparency nondiscrimination policy.

California (US) Residents: By submitting an application to Change Healthcare for consideration of any employment opportunity, you acknowledge that you have read and understoodChange Healthcares Privacy Notice to California Job Applicants Regarding the Collection of Personal Information.

Change Healthcare maintains a drug free workplace and conducts pre-employment drug-testing, where applicable, in accordance with federal, state and local laws.

Related Post